ATLANTA, Ga. (Atlanta News First) - An apartment fire that claimed the life of a woman and critically injured a minor is now being investigated as a possible arson.
“I looked at the Ring camera and that’s when I saw the gentleman running out of the apartment, with this whatever he had in his hand that was on fire, and his pant legs were on fire,” said Freda Scott, who lives next door.
Fire crews responded to the 5000 block of Fairington Road in Stonecrest around 1 a.m. on Labor Day.
When they arrived, firefighters quickly worked to put out the fire and get everyone out of the complex.
In the surveillance video, neighbors were also banging on the doors and windows of the impacted unit.
“By this time, the whole apartment, the downstairs, was engulfed. So nobody could go in to help her,”
